Business,
Finance and Information Technology Education is a broad, comprehensive
curriculum at the middle and high school levels that provides students
with meaningful instruction for and about business. Instruction in
Business, Finance and Information Technology Education encompasses
business skills and techniques, an understanding of basic economics, and
business attitudes essential to participate in the multinational
marketplace as productive workers and consumers.
Business,
Finance and Information Technology Education plays a major role in
preparing a competent, business-literate, and skilled workforce. This
program area is designed to integrate business and information
technology skills into the middle and high school curriculum. Therefore,
a Business, Finance and Information Technology Education course should
be part of the curriculum for every student. Business, Finance and
Information Technology Education has relevance and helps young adults
manage their own financial affairs and make intelligent consumer and
business-related choices.
